Cold Returns to Uttarakhand as Snowfall Hits Mountains and Rain Drenches Plains

March 16, 2025 | Uttarakhand:
A sudden change in weather brought a fresh wave of chill across Uttarakhand, with heavy snowfall in the hill districts of Uttarkashi and Chamoli, and rainfall reported in Haridwar and surrounding plains. The shift in temperature has brought back a mild winter-like chill, catching many residents by surprise.

In the higher altitudes, including Gangotri and Badrinath, heavy snowfall has led to the closure of several mountain routes, including portions of the Char Dham highway. Road connectivity to key pilgrimage and remote areas was temporarily disrupted due to snow accumulation.

While the snowfall significantly impacted the mountainous regions, the plains felt a lighter impact, with minimal drops in temperature despite the rain. Haridwar witnessed steady showers, adding a refreshing touch to the air but without major disturbances.

The weather department has advised travelers, especially those headed towards high-altitude destinations, to stay updated with road and weather conditions. Authorities are working to clear the snow and ensure the safe resumption of transport and pilgrimage routes.

Locals have welcomed the return of cooler temperatures, offering a brief relief from the early summer heat that had gripped the state just days earlier.
